Question

Backend Software Engineer Mastery Interview Questions

Unlock your potential as a Backend Software Engineer with our comprehensive 2-month interview preparation plan! Dive deep into essential topics, sharpen your coding skills, and get ready to ace your interviews with confidence and expertise.

Hard

Design a basic version of Twitter with core features.

Technical

Job Types

DesignFull Stack Software EngineerBackend Software EngineerFrontend Software Engineer

30 companies asked this question.

Medium

Difference between horizontal and vertical scaling

Technical

Job Types

Backend Software EngineerFull Stack Software Engineer

120 companies asked this question.

Very hard

How would you design and implement a CDN?

Technical

Job Types

Backend Software Engineer

26 companies asked this question.

Easy

Discuss the significance of 'Big O' notation in software development.

Technical

Job Types

Backend Software EngineerFull Stack Software EngineerFrontend Software Engineer

167 companies asked this question.

Hard

Distinguish between primary and secondary memory in a computer

Technical

Job Types

Backend Software Engineer

24 companies asked this question.

Easy

What's an IP address

Technical

Job Types

Backend Software EngineerFull Stack Software EngineerFrontend Software Engineer

194 companies asked this question.

Hard

Design an app for daily calorie tracking

Technical

Job Types

DesignBackend Software EngineerFull Stack Software Engineer

2 companies asked this question.

Medium

Solving tech stack issues in previous role

Behavioral

Job Types

Software EngineeringBackend Software EngineerFull Stack Software EngineerFrontend Software Engineer

187 companies asked this question.

Hard

Design a chat app to compete with Whatsapp

Technical

Job Types

DesignBackend Software EngineerFull Stack Software Engineer

6 companies asked this question.

Hard

How would you investigate if transactions suddenly dropped

Situational

Job Types

Data AnalystBackend Software EngineerFull Stack Software Engineer

185 companies asked this question.

Hard

How'd you design a scalable system for managing network devices

Technical

Job Types

Backend Software Engineer

10 companies asked this question.

Medium

Define latency, throughput, and system availability

Technical

Job Types

Backend Software EngineerFull Stack Software Engineer

120 companies asked this question.

Medium

What is sharding

Technical

Job Types

Backend Software EngineerFull Stack Software Engineer

120 companies asked this question.

Medium

Thoughts on procedural programming and how it differs from object-oriented programming

Technical

Job Types

Software EngineeringBackend Software EngineerFrontend Software EngineerFull Stack Software Engineer

22 companies asked this question.